A semi-detached 3-bedroom village property with huge development potential, enjoying countryside views and located off a no-through peaceful lane.



3-bedroom semi-detached property set within the Cotswold AONB. An exciting opportunity to improve and extend (subject to planning permission)

Ground floor
• The ground floor comprises of a small porched area leading into the entrance hall
• Directly off the entrance hall is a living room with an open fire and views out to the front of the property
• The kitchen can also be accessed from the entrance hall with views over the rear garden and garden access
• The family bathroom is located on the ground floor, the current sanitary ware includes a bath, toilet, and basin

First floor
• The first floor comprises of three good sized bedroom all accessible from the landing

Outside
• To the front of the property is currently a grassed area, once used for car parking but has recently become overgrown
• Large, enclosed garden with mature trees and hedgerows
• Several outbuildings can be found behind the property. Historically used as stables but more recently used as storage

Situation
23 Main Street is located in the very attractive village of Dumbleton, Tewkesbury which is nestled within the Cotswold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Dumbleton is a highly interactive village with the active village hall, successful cricket club as well as Dumbleton Hall Hotel. The neighbouring village of Alderton has good amenities including a C of E Primary School, village shop, 16th century pub and post office. The market town of Evesham is just a short distance from the property and provides all local amenities a purchaser would need, including medical centre, supermarkets, leisure centre and educational facilities. Worcester and Cheltenham are easily accessible with the M5 (junction 9) just 7 miles from the property.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on June 9,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
